Job Summary
The Gas Foreman leads the crew to complete daily tasks related to the installation and repair of natural gas pipelines and/or joint trench utilities for power and telephone in a safe and correct manner. The position oversees crew safety and productivity, installs and pressure tests both mainline and service line gas pipe, and completes routine safety inspections and documentation. This position oversees the Line team and collaborates with customers, senior management, and personnel from other departments.
Responsibilities Oversee and coordinate crew work to install natural gas pipelines via open-cut or directional drill methods.
Obtain all necessary licenses, permits, and materials for each job.
Oversee, accomplish, and ensure all work quality related to each project and assume full responsibility for its standard and timeliness.
Coordinate and delegate daily tasks to crew members related to digging and placing product.
Gain entry to site buildings for work crew and call in utilities located at each project site.
Facilitate daily toolbox talks and weekly safety inspections to ensure the crews work safely.
Complete all paperwork in a timely manner.
Train new hires and trainees to learn the trade.
Track employee hours and submit for payroll on a timely basis.
Call in utilities located at each project site.
Inspect existing utilities are properly identified and exposed, to ensure piping is correctly installed and fused, job meets customer specifications, and it meets company quality standards.
Drive, haul, and/or operate equipment to/from job sites to assist crews in completion of work.
Keep the job(s) moving on time, clean up, and perform job restoration at the end of job.
Communicate with customers and inspectors.
Qualifications
Minimum
High school diploma, or equivalent.
3 years of gas pipeline construction or maintenance experience.
2 years of supervisory experience.
Class A CDL.
OSHA 10 certification.
Preferred
5 or more years of gas pipeline construction experience.
Operator Qualification (OQ).
Pipe fusion certification.
DOT Flagger certification.
First Aid and CPR certification.
